If the 2025 Austin real estate market has felt unpredictable, you're not alone. In this episode, I sat down with Mike Frost of the Landy Frost Group to break down what's really happening in the Austin housing market, why his team is on pace for its best year since 2021, and what top agents are doing differently in a shifting market.
We unpack the gap between seller expectations and real pricing data, the buyer hesitation caused by interest rate uncertainty, and why Austin home values may be closer to stabilizing than most headlines suggest. Mike explains how he built a $100M real estate team, why tougher market cycles create better agents than the boom years, and how conferences, coaching, and community give agents a competitive edge.
Our conversation also dives into leadership, work-life balance, long-term business planning, and how to use your real estate business to create impact through projects like Frosty Gives Back.
